Looking for a Best Friend? Meet Wisteria our Sweet Australian Shepherd Mix Puppy!

At just 4 months old, this adorable Australian Shepherd mix is full of love and ready to find her forever family. She is a sweet, affectionate girl who enjoys cuddles and being close to her people.

She is housebroken when kept on a consistent routine and is already crate trained. She gets along well with other dogs and can live with dog-savvy cats. Because she is still building confidence in the big world around her, she will need continued positive exposure to new sights, sounds, people, and experiences.

She would thrive in a home with another confident dog to help show her the ropes and continue building her confidence. Due to her shy nature, we think she would do best with older, respectful children who can give her the time and space she needs to adjust.

If you're looking for a loving companion and are willing to help a young puppy blossom into her best self, she may be the perfect match for your family!T

Love4Paws, Inc.'s Adoption Policy
If you are interested in one of our pets, please go to our website at https://www.love4pawsfl.org/adoption-process and complete an adoption application. It typically takes 24-48 hours to process an application. If we feel that your home would provide the best environment for the dog, and they would in fact be the best fit for you, we will contact you to arrange for a meet and greet. Please understand that we are not first come; first served. Our goal is to make the best possible match for both dog and family to ensure a lifetime relationship.
